Marmak’s solutions accommodate the needs for municipal staff to simply and quickly locate and update specific tabular and graphical municipal data while working in the field either in a connected or disconnected mode. Marmak’s solutions are designed with intuitive mobile transaction capabilities. These solutions operate in either a standalone field mode with direct synchronization or a direct link to servers utilizing standard mobile connections. In the most simplistic terms Marmak utilizes Microsoft SQl Server functionality to establish a subscription and a client network utility. The database subscription will pull information from the designated server on the client’s network.

Mobile Site Inspections

Replication is a set of technologies for copying and distributing data and database objects from one database to another and then synchronizing between databases to maintain consistency. Using replication, data is distributed to different locations and to remote or mobile users over local and wide area networks. Transactional replication is typically used in server-to-server scenarios that require high throughput including: improving scalability and availability; data warehousing and reporting; integrating data from multiple sites; integrating heterogeneous data; and offloading batch processing. Merge replication is primarily designed for mobile applications or distributed server applications that have possible data conflicts. Common scenarios include: exchanging data with mobile users and integration of data from multiple sites. Snapshot replication is used to provide the initial data set for transactional and merge replication, it can also be used when complete refreshes of data are appropriate. With these three types of replication, Microsoft SQL Server provides a powerful and flexible system for synchronizing data across your enterprise.

Key Components to the Mobile Functionality Include:

  • SQL Server Agent for Login Credentials
  • SQL Server Authentication
  • Database Replication
  • Subscription Create
  • Schema and Data Initialization
  • Refreshing Interval

